ABSTRACT
Solvent effect on the spectra has been widely investigated. We are conducting the research as well using 6-[(2,3-dihydroxybenzylidene)-amino]naphthalene-
2-sulfonic acid. Lots of Schiff base derived from salicylaldehyde and 2-hydroxynaphthaldehyde have been reported to show ESIPT (excited state intramolecular proton transfer). We measured the absorption, emission and excitation spectra of this compound in the several solvents. The shape of the absorption spectra is dependent on the solvent and the concentration. In the absorption spectra using dimethyl sulfoxide, dimethylformamide and ethylenediamine, two bands were observed. Considerable change was not observed but the absorbance showed a considerable difference. ESIPT was not observed using these solvents. In the ethylenediamine solution, neither the emission spectrum nor the excitation spectrum were observed. These results seemed from the basicity of the ethylenediamine. Also, we examined the effect of pH in the dimethylsulfoxide solution. At the higher pH, the intensities of spectra are shown to increase. In the near future, we want to investigate the effect of several metal ions.
